Lexington, KY- The Berea College men and women's track team kicked off their season with an indoor meet hosted by the University of Kentucky. The teams traveled with only a few members from each team. The meet consisted of primarily NCAA D1 teams.
Leading off for the women was Allison Dallman in the High Jump. Dallman finished with an indoor best jump of 1.56, this jump was good enough to place her 15th in the field of 23. Kierra Moore competed in the long jump and finished with a leap of 4.77m.
On the track, Cassie McFadden and Katriah Malik were the first Mountaineers to compete running the 60m. McFadden opened up with an 8.53 and Malik ran a time of 8.55. Kaylee Robinson and Destinee Henry ran the 400m and in a very competitive field Robinson ran 1:04.4 and Henry ran 1:07.67. Robinson came back and ran the 200m not long after running a time of 27.19. Robinson was joined by teammate Ali Silas who ran a time of 31.21.
Delaney Williams, Abby Schlenker and Hayley Clark all competed in the mile. Williams lead the Mountaineers with a time of 5:31.07. Schlenker followed close behind running 5:39.58 and Clark finished with a 6:21.12.
